BLDC DC Units: The Drive Behind Today's Upright Desks
Wiki Article
Increasingly complex standing desks rely on BLDC direct current motors to provide smooth, reliable, and quiet operation. Unlike traditional motorized systems, these units utilize electronic controllers , eliminating the need for physical brushes and significantly reducing friction . This results in a longer operational period, improved efficiency, and a quieter user experience—a critical factor for productivity in any office . The precision of these motors also enables very fine adjustments to the desk height, catering to a wide range of individuals and preferences.
Choosing the Right Brushless DC Motor for Your Height-Adjustable Desk
Selecting a ideal brushless DC actuator for the height-adjustable desk requires careful consideration . First , determine the required elevation capacity – how much weight your desk will be supporting, including items and occupants. Next , consider the desired pace of adjustment; a slower motion might feel more stable, while a faster one provides increased convenience. Finally, look into voltage requirements and current draw to guarantee compatibility with your energy system.

Understanding Brushless DC Technology in Height Adjustable Desks
DC motors have revolutionized the table industry, offering a significant improvement over traditional designs. These reliable components use electronic power to drive the lifting post, providing smooth and quiet operation. Unlike brushed motors, brushless designs eliminate physical brushes, which lowers wear and tear, resulting in a longer lifespan and less maintenance. They also offer superior control for height positioning, ensuring the desk reaches your desired level with consistent reliability.
